We see these investor relations and communications errors constantly in Central Texas — here is how to avoid each one.
Silence erodes investor confidence and future support.
Fix: Send consistent, scheduled updates.
Bad news that lands cold damages trust.
Fix: Report continuously so nothing is a surprise.
Fluffy metrics undermine credibility with investors.
Fix: Report the KPIs that actually matter.
Disorganized records stall the next raise.
Fix: Keep the cap table and data room clean.
Ad hoc communication reads as disorganized.
Fix: Establish a reliable reporting rhythm.
